Household of Anna Barbara Quattlebaum

(1) She is married to Hans Eberhardt Kunkle.

They got married on January 3, 1749 at Philadelphia, Delaware, Pennsylvania, USA, she was 15 years old.Sources 2, 3


(2) She is married to Alexander Justice Dailey.

They got married in the year 1751 at Newberry, Newberry, South Carolina, United States, she was 17 years old.


Child(ren):

  1. John Daily  1760-1835
  2. Owen Daily  1764-1842
  3. William Dailey  1766-1844
  4. Vines Daily  1779-1824
